B2B lead-gen, short for Business to Business lead generation, is the process of attracting and converting potential customers into leads for the sales team. The goal is to create a pipeline of quality leads that can be nurtured and eventually converted into paying customers. So, how can you master b2b lead-gen and take your business to the next level? Here are some key strategies to consider:
1. Identify your target audience: The first step in any successful lead generation campaign is to clearly define your target audience. Who are the decision-makers in the companies you want to reach? What challenges are they facing, and how can your product or service help solve them? By understanding your target audience’s pain points and needs, you can tailor your messaging and offers to resonate with them and drive engagement.
2. Create compelling content: Content is king in B2B marketing, and creating high-quality, valuable content is essential for attracting and engaging potential leads. Whether it’s blog posts, whitepapers, case studies, or webinars, your content should provide insights, solutions, and thought leadership that position your business as a trusted advisor in your industry. Remember, B2B buyers are looking for expertise and value, so make sure your content delivers on these fronts.
3. Utilize multiple channels: In today’s digital world, there are a multitude of channels available for reaching potential leads. From email marketing and social media to paid advertising and SEO, a multi-channel approach can help you reach a wider audience and drive more leads. Experiment with different channels to see what works best for your business, and don’t be afraid to mix things up to keep your lead-gen efforts fresh and engaging.
4. Implement marketing automation: Marketing automation tools can help streamline your lead generation efforts and make your campaigns more efficient and effective. By automating repetitive tasks like email sends, lead scoring, and nurturing workflows, you can free up your team’s time to focus on more strategic activities and ensure that leads are consistently followed up on in a timely manner. Investing in a robust marketing automation platform can pay off in the form of increased productivity and higher-quality leads.
5. Personalize your outreach: Personalization is key in B2B marketing, and tailoring your messaging to specific leads can significantly increase engagement and conversion rates. Use data and insights from your CRM and marketing automation tools to segment your audience and create targeted, personalized campaigns that speak directly to their needs and interests. By showing that you understand and care about your leads’ unique challenges, you can build trust and credibility that will set you apart from the competition.
6. Measure and optimize: Finally, no lead-gen strategy is complete without regular monitoring and optimization. Track key metrics like website traffic, conversion rates, and lead quality to gauge the success of your campaigns and identify areas for improvement. Use A/B testing and analytics tools to test different approaches and refine your tactics over time. By continually measuring and optimizing your lead-gen efforts, you can ensure that you’re getting the most out of your marketing budget and driving sustainable growth for your business.
